Even as numerous people breathe a sigh of relief following an conclusion of the tax period, those that have foreign accounts along with other foreign financial assets may not yet be through using tax reporting. The Foreign Bank Account Report (FBAR) arrives by June 30th for all qualifying citizens. The FBAR is a disclosure form that is filled by all U.S. citizens, residents, and U.S. entities that own bank accounts, are bank signatories to such accounts, or possess a controlling stakes to or many foreign bank accounts physically situated outside the borders of the actual. The report also includes foreign financial assets, life insurance policy policies, annuity using a cash value, pool funds, and mutual funds.
